Passport Office
Phone : 28203594,
Email : www.passport.gov.in
WEB :
Area : Greames Road
Category : Passport Agents
AddressNo 26 Shastri Bhavan 2ND Floor, Haddows Road, Greames Road,
City: chennai
Pincode: 600006
Other details